Reasons to consider the NVIDIA GeForce 310 OEM

  • Videocard is newer: launch date 1 year(s) 10 month(s) later
  • Around 24% higher core clock speed: 589 MHz vs 475 MHz
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running videocard: 40 nm vs 80 nm
  • Around 48% better performance in PassMark - G2D Mark: 43 vs 29
  • Around 33% better performance in PassMark - G3D Mark: 120 vs 90

Reasons to consider the NVIDIA GeForce 8600M GT

  • Around 61% higher texture fill rate: 7.6 GTexel / s vs 4.71 GTexel / s
  • 2x more pipelines: 32 vs 16
  • Around 36% better floating-point performance: 60.8 gflops vs 44.86 gflops
  • Around 55% lower typical power consumption: 20 Watt vs 31 Watt
  • Around 20% higher memory clock speed: 800 MHz vs 666 MHz
  • Around 20%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- T-Rex (Frames): 1267 vs 1052
  • Around 20% better performance in GFXBench 4.0 - T-Rex (Fps): 1267 vs 1052

Compare specifications (specs)

NVIDIA GeForce 310 OEM NVIDIA GeForce 8600M GT

Essentials

Architecture Tesla 2.0 Tesla
Code name GT218 G84
Launch date 27 November 2009 31 December 2007
Place in performance rating 1639 1640
Type Desktop Laptop

Technical info

Core clock speed 589 MHz 475 MHz
Floating-point performance 44.86 gflops 60.8 gflops
Manufacturing process technology 40 nm 80 nm
Pipelines 16 32
Texture fill rate 4.71 GTexel / s 7.6 GTexel / s
Thermal Design Power (TDP) 31 Watt 20 Watt
Transistor count 260 million 289 million

Video outputs and ports

Display Connectors 1x DVI, 1x DisplayPort, 1x VGA No outputs

Compatibility, dimensions and requirements

Interface PCIe 2.0 x16 MXM-II
Length 168 mm
Supplementary power connectors None
Laptop size medium sized

API support

DirectX 10.1 10.0
OpenGL 3.3 3.3

Memory

Maximum RAM amount 512 MB 512 MB
Memory bandwidth 5.33 GB / s 22.4 GB / s
Memory bus width 64 Bit 128 Bit
Memory clock speed 666 MHz 800 MHz
Memory type DDR2 GDDR3, GDDR2
